Inspecting the Packaging
Before making a purchase, I always pay close attention to the packaging of the unopened packs. Look for signs of wear, creases, or any damage that could affect the contents. The condition of the packaging can influence the value, so I make sure it looks as pristine as possible.

Storage and Care Tips
Once I’ve added unopened packs to my collection, I make sure to store them properly. Keeping them in a cool, dry place away from direct sunlight is crucial. I also use protective boxes to prevent any potential damage. The care I provide helps preserve their condition and value over time.
